INTRODUCTION:
The covid 19 pandemic has thrown into confusion in our lives in many ways, and of course the world of sports also. Sportspersons may face unique challenges with cancelled events, postponed seasons and limited training opportunities. They have to adopt a new normal routine during the pandemic from cancelled tournaments to empty stadiums. Between these support for sportsmanship become more crucial.

VIRTUAL SESSIONS:
Virtual team meetings and training sessions have became normal with social distancing measures in place. Encourage athletes to actively participate and engage in these virtual sessions to maintain team spirit and unity.
